Columbia, Missouri, U. S. A.: University of Missouri Press, 1987. 1st Edition 1st Printing. Hardcover. Good/Good. 8vo - over 7¾" - 9¾" tall. First Edition/First Printing. Includes Illustrations Credit, Bibliographical References, Index And Chapter Notes. The Book Is Bound In Green Cloth Over Boards With Gilt Lettering On The Spine. The Cloth Is Slightly Darkened Near The Spine. No Chips, Tears. A Former Owner's Signature On The Front Pastedown. Light Staining To The Inside Spine Area Of The Jacket. No Evidence On The Outside.
